Jason Lee Requiring Estoppel Cert even if lender doesn't require?
7 February 2016 | 9 replies
No reason a tenant should be unwilling to confirm some thing that is already determined (rent amount, sec. dep amount, etc.).The estoppel really protects everyone - the seller, buyer, tenant and any agents or 3rd parties involved in thew transaction.Definitely not just for lenders.
